On early Saturday evening, a 12-year-old girl suffered injuries after an 88-year-old woman crashed her vehicle into a Byron Center restaurant.
The single-vehicle accident took place at about 5 p.m. at 2527 84th St SW in Byron Center. The early reports showed that the woman was trying to park her vehicle in front of the restaurant when she mixed up the brake and gas pedal and crashed her car into Byron Family Restaurant.
A 12-year-old girl from Middleville was inside the building at the time of the wreck. She incurred only minor injuries and was provided medical aid at the scene. No other injuries were reported. Alcohol was not believed to be involved in the accident.
An investigation into the crash is ongoing.
